GitHub是全球最大的代码托管平台,开发者们可以在此上传、管理和分享他们的代码项目。随着GitHub的普及,越来越多的用户开始关注如何高效地使用该平台。在使用GitHub的过程中,访问不带仓库名的链接是一个常见的问题。本文将深入探讨这一问题,包括如何访问不带仓库名的链接、可能的解决方案以及一些常见问题解答。
什么是GitHub不带仓库名的链接?
GitHub不带仓库名的链接指的是在访问某个用户的项目时,未能指定具体的仓库名。一般情况下,GitHub的链接格式为 https://github.com/用户名/仓库名
,如果省略仓库名,用户可能会遇到404错误或其他问题。
为什么会出现不带仓库名的链接?
- 用户误操作:用户可能在分享链接时忘记附上仓库名。
- 链接格式问题:一些工具或网站可能生成不完整的链接。
- 重定向问题:在某些情况下,链接重定向可能导致仓库名被省略。
如何访问不带仓库名的链接?
要成功访问不带仓库名的链接,可以尝试以下几种方法:
1. 直接访问用户页面
如果你只知道用户的GitHub用户名,可以通过访问 https://github.com/用户名
来查看该用户的所有仓库。这是一种便捷的方法,可以快速浏览该用户的所有项目。
2. 搜索功能
在GitHub首页使用搜索框,输入用户的用户名或相关项目名称。你可以通过过滤器筛选出相应的仓库,虽然这种方法需要手动查找,但也是一个有效的解决方案。
3. 通过其他链接获取信息
如果你在其他地方找到了不带仓库名的链接,尝试查看该链接的上下文信息或相关文档,通常这些地方会提供有效的仓库名信息。
GitHub链接结构的解析
在了解如何访问不带仓库名的链接时,有必要清楚GitHub链接的结构:
- 用户链接:
https://github.com/用户名
- 仓库链接:
https://github.com/用户名/仓库名
- 分支链接:
https://github.com/用户名/仓库名/tree/分支名
- 文件链接:
https://github.com/用户名/仓库名/blob/分支名/文件名
遇到不带仓库名的链接时的应对策略
在面对不带仓库名的链接时,你可以采取以下策略:
- 联系分享者:如果你在某个平台上获得了此链接,可以联系分享者,请求提供完整的仓库信息。
- 在社区寻求帮助:在开发者社区或论坛中提问,可能会有人知道该仓库的具体信息。
- 查找历史记录:在浏览器历史记录中查找曾访问过的相关链接,有时可以找到之前访问的完整链接。
常见问题解答(FAQ)
1. GitHub的链接格式是怎样的?
GitHub的链接一般由三部分组成:用户的GitHub用户名、仓库名及其他特定资源(如分支、文件等)。格式为 https://github.com/用户名/仓库名
。在未指定仓库名的情况下,链接会失效,通常会出现404错误。
2. 如果我只知道用户的用户名,怎样找到他们的仓库?
你可以访问 https://github.com/用户名
以查看该用户的所有公开仓库。在这里,你可以浏览、克隆或者关注这些项目。
3. 为什么我访问不带仓库名的链接时会出现404错误?
404错误通常表示页面不存在。这是因为GitHub无法识别不带仓库名的链接,你需要输入完整的仓库名才能访问对应的页面。
4. 如何防止分享不带仓库名的链接?
在分享链接时,确保链接格式完整并经过验证,可以在浏览器中打开链接查看效果。此外,可以使用GitHub提供的链接生成工具,以确保分享的链接有效。
结论
在使用GitHub时,访问不带仓库名的链接可能会给用户带来困扰。通过理解GitHub的链接结构和有效的搜索策略,用户可以更轻松地管理和分享代码项目。希望本文提供的解决方案和常见问题解答能帮助你更好地使用GitHub。